Second ECHL Team Folds – Finances

The Fresno Falcons – part of the Western Conference of the ECHL folded and were immediately terminated by the ECHL Board of Governors.

The Fresno sports ownership also operates a Triple-A Baseball Franchise and Soccer franchise. The Augusta Lynx dropped out earlier this year. The full Fresno story is in the Fresno Bee
